Originally Posted by 2slo2bfurious
I used dupli-color high heat w/ ceramic 1200, did you use the same kind sean? it was like $4.xx something at a local pepboys... Works like a charm 4 me...
That's it. I chose black to match the hat, but there are other colors.

Some people don't like the idea of painting the rotors because it can hurt the pads. I think the pads are pretty tough - they are usually ceramic or semi-metallic and graind against metal rotors all day, getting really hot. I don't think they'll notice a little paint. just like they don't care about a little rust or dirt.
